Secrets for a Flourishing Garden

A thriving garden is more than just the collection of beautiful plants. It's a landscape woven with the tendrils of gentle attention and knowledge. First enriching your soil with organic matter. This develops a healthy foundation for your plants' growth.

Remember that each plant has unique needs. Learn about their desires for sunlight, water, and fertilization. Water your garden deeply but not too often to stimulate strong root development.

Don't forget the beauty of raising your own food. Homegrown produce tastes more delicious.

Convert Your Garden From Seed to Harvest

Ready to begin on a fascinating gardening adventure? From minute seeds serre à effet de masse to a bountiful harvest, the process is enchanting. First, pick seeds that are compatible for your climate. Prepare your soil by loosening it with fertilizer. Plant the seeds at the recommended depth and distance them appropriately.

Moisturize your seedlings frequently to help them emerge. As they grow, provide adequate sunlight. Keep an eye out for pests and manage them organically.

  • Collect your fruits at their peak of ripeness.
  • Enjoy the fruits of your labor!
